Metaphysically, July symbolizes culmination, spiritual illumination, and personal power. As the seventh month of the year—associated with the number 7 in numerology—it connects to inner wisdom, introspection, and seeking truth beyond the physical realm. It represents the zenith of summer, where the sun’s energy fuels growth and abundance.
Key Metaphysical Themes of July
The Number 7: In numerology, 7 stands for spiritual awakening, intuition, and non-conformity. It invites you to ask deeper questions about your existence and align with your authentic self.
The Buck Moon: The July full moon is traditionally called the Buck Moon, named after the time of year when male deer grow their antlers. Spiritually, it signifies resilience, courage, and the steady, step-by-step building of your life’s foundations.
The Thunder Moon: July is also a time of summer thunderstorms, which metaphysically represent intense emotional release, passion, and the clearing of stagnant energy.
Culmination of Intentions: Sitting at the midpoint of the year, July is a time to harvest the fruits of the intentions you set in the spring. It is a period to celebrate your endurance and bask in your personal power.
How to Harness July's Energy
Work with the Moon Phases: Use the full Buck Moon for acknowledging your progress and the new moon for setting passionate, creative intentions.
Practice Grounding: The high energetic peak of the summer can sometimes lead to burnout or stormy emotions. Balance your internal energy through meditation and grounding practices.
